Baru Power Balls

Ingredients

  • 1 cup baru nuts (or substitute with almonds or cashews)
  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 1 cup pitted dates, soaked in warm water for 10 minutes and drained
  • 2 tablespoons almond butter (or peanut butter)
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ds
  • 1 tablespoon flaxseeds
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Pinch of salt
  • Optional add-ins: shredded coconut, cocoa powder, chopped nuts, dried fruits, or protein powder

Directions

1. Prepare the Nuts

If using whole baru nuts, pulse them in a food processor until finely chopped. For other nuts, chop manually or pulse in a food processor. Set aside.

2. Mix the Dry 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, combine chopped nuts, rolled oats, chia seeds, flaxseeds, and a pinch of salt. Mix thoroughly.

3. Blend the Wet Ingredients

In a food processor, blend soaked dates, almond butter, honey (or maple syrup), and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y. Scrape the sides as needed.

4.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ients

Pour the blended date mixture into the bowl with the dry ingredients. Mix well using a spatula or your hands until fully combined. If the mixture feels too dry, add a little extra almond butter or honey for binding.

5. Form the Power Balls

Take small portions of the mixture and roll them into balls using your palms. Adjust the size to your preference. For added texture and flavor, roll the balls in shredded coconut, cocoa powder, or chopped nuts.

6. Chill to Set

Place the formed balls on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to firm up.

7. Store and Serve

Once chilled, transfer the power balls to an airtight container. Keep them in the refrigerator for up to two weeks or in the freezer for longer storage.
